Responsibilities
- Be a member of Treasury Markets Support Department, and promote the compliance and risk culture within Treasury Markets Division
- Actively participate in developing and enhancing an effective compliance/risk infrastructure in front office to accommodate regulatory requirements and mitigate compliance, operational and reputational risks
- Formulate and review relevant departmental/cross-departmental manuals with respect to compliance, operational and reputational risk on annual and need basis
- Strengthen the risk culture and risk management proficiency of staff in TMD. Lead the RCSA exercise to ensure high control effectiveness within the unit
- Prepare new product memos with executive summary for business departments in TMD for NPEWG's concurrence
- Perform compliance/risk assessment (e.g. FATCA, AML, Volcker assessment etc.) on new product/business initiatives proposed by product owners
- Understand Treasury's business/operations and provide advice, interpretation and recommendation on existing and new regulatory compliance requirements and identify potential risk involved
- Liaise with central compliance in reviewing current and new business initiatives and comments including the review of departmental/operational procedure manuals and marketing materials
- Develop and provide risk and compliance training to the Treasury staff on a need basis
- Handle customer complaints
- Conduct regulatory gap analysis and follow up with the actions required
- Provide on various ISDA, CSA and GMRA documentation support in relation to TMD
